## Deployment

The Cartwheel pick-list optimizer ships as a single container and is deployed to the Dunmore warehouse cluster via the standard release pipeline. Each release requires a dry-run against the previous day's order batch; abort if route cost regresses more than 3%. Rolling restarts are safe — in-flight pick lists are checkpointed. Tag the release, run the dry-run, then promote. On startup the optimizer reads the values below.

deployment values, yagef-yawip:
ELIOX_PIN=5303
ELIOX_METRICS_HOST=metrics.eliox.paliqworks.corp
ELIOX_LOG_LEVEL=error
ELIOX_TENANT=praiel

Hi team,

Before I hand off the 3.2 release, please note the humidity sensor drift reported on Verdana controllers in the Elmbrook trial site. Drift exceeds 4% after roughly ten days of continuous operation; firmware 3.2.1 adds an automatic recalibration cycle every 72 hours. Support should advise growers to install 3.2.1 and trigger a manual recalibration once. The hotfix bundle must be verified before distribution, so I'm including the signing key used for the 3.2.1 packages below.

release key, fahof-yagap: bky3_m5d

## Deployment

The Ashgrove retention sweeper ships as a single binary, run on a cron cadence by the ops scheduler. No daemon mode. Each run scans the archive store, deletes records past their retention class, and writes a summary to the audit log. Dry-run is the default; deletion requires an explicit flag. Review the diff against the previous release before approving — the sweep windows changed. Current deployed configuration values are listed below.

config for bahop-baduf:
[kasion]
team = lamath
access_code = ac_d807e5
host = kasion.paliqcloud.corp
port = 4000
owner = julix.tamvan
peer = frair.qorvelsoft.local

# Break-Glass Access: Crumbline Order-Cutoff Rule

For the weekly eng sync: the Crumbline bakery platform enforces a hard 2 p.m. order-cutoff so the fulfillment batcher can lock the next morning's production run. Normally nobody overrides this. If a store manager reports a stuck cutoff — orders rejected before the configured time — break-glass access lets on-call flip the cutoff flag directly in the Ovenward admin panel. Use it sparingly; every override pages the platform lead. To open the break-glass panel, enter the passphrase shown below.

vault phrase of tagag-hahig = gorwyn-druiel-frador-ulaion-tamael